diff options
author | Adam Jahn <ajjahn@gmail.com> | 2016-02-22 11:44:42 -0500 |
---|---|---|
committer | Adam Jahn <ajjahn@gmail.com> | 2016-02-22 11:44:42 -0500 |
commit | 4c1f7bcca1293ebd0377a0e5d5df310a6f6d4b13 (patch) | |
tree | 96548890cc647005b93bd4b674bf994609350834 /manifests | |
parent | 3cc71eaac5e120a2b4e5be339b6eb4e3d78349c1 (diff) | |
parent | 0385193ee30c830e81be53b1d7484ae27cdd2b85 (diff) | |
download | puppet-samba-4c1f7bcca1293ebd0377a0e5d5df310a6f6d4b13.tar.gz puppet-samba-4c1f7bcca1293ebd0377a0e5d5df310a6f6d4b13.tar.bz2 |
Merge pull request #54 from jirgn/feature_shares_and_users_via_hiera
Feature shares and users via hiera
Diffstat (limited to 'manifests')
-rw-r--r-- | manifests/server.pp | 7 |
1 files changed, 6 insertions, 1 deletions
diff --git a/manifests/server.pp b/manifests/server.pp index 8d6a214..cbc61a9 100644 --- a/manifests/server.pp +++ b/manifests/server.pp @@ -19,7 +19,9 @@ class samba::server($interfaces = '', $pam_password_change = '', $os_level = '', $preferred_master = '', - $bind_interfaces_only = 'yes',) { + $bind_interfaces_only = 'yes', + $shares = {}, + $users = {}, ) { include samba::server::install include samba::server::config @@ -60,4 +62,7 @@ class samba::server($interfaces = '', 'os level': value => $os_level; 'preferred master': value => $preferred_master; } + + create_resources(samba::server::share, $shares) + create_resources(samba::server::user, $users) } |